Output e18721fe70a1de861634c5332f66183d975dada24d76775d6b6d0381a761620e:5

value
13846858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c91790448d023e0ba74c3867c7e1133120765011 OP_EQUAL
address
3L2HyKqPkvS76NGjJscWk9VuVtez9doGLQ
transaction
e18721fe70a1de861634c5332f66183d975dada24d76775d6b6d0381a761620e
spent
true